Had a chance to watch the linemen at length today and like I said, didn't think it was the biggest day for linemen, but we learned some things...

** The offer to Boyle County's Paul McClure is a PWO but this kid is a player. Some PWO guys are unlikely to ever become scholarship players but in this case I believe he's a guy who could be that kind of guy who works his way up. Too early to call, really, but he's a really tough kid. Not very tall but works hard and plays hard. Not surprising for a Boyle kid.

** Lucas Tielsch from Akron looked really good. I think he's probably between 6'5 and 6'6 and that's legit so he has SEC size. Going to be a guy for them in the '26 class. You typically aren't going to get top '25 guys camping going into the summer before their senior year.

** One OL who camped today and had a lot of offers coming in was Maddox Cochrane. Reported offers from Duke, Maryland, Pitt, Syracuse, VT, WVU, and Wisconsin. Didn't have the greatest day and some guys with much less recruiting traction looked better. Could have been an off day.

** One exception to that... Jermiel Atkins. The '25 Ohio lineman we have mentioned before is someone I'm expecting to camp tomorrow. He has primarily been a basketball player to this point but he's really big and looks like somebody who could develop into a pro. If Atkins has a good day tomorrow I think there's a very chance that he's in Kentucky's class. So that is going to be significant and looking forward to reporting on that.


** One '26 OL with some offers I'm expecting tomorrow is Owen Windor from Michigan. He has offers from Duke and a bunch of MAC schools. Also Micah Smith from Vero Beach, Florida. He's got SEC offers, very highly regarded. Georgia, Auburn, FSU, Ohio St offers, etc. We'll see if he shows up.
